Why FR44 Insurance Matters: Relevance, Practical Applications, and Industry Significance
FR44 insurance, also known as SR-22 insurance in some states, isn't a type of insurance itself; it's a certification of insurance required by state Departments of Motor Vehicles (DMVs) for drivers with serious driving violations. These violations typically include DUIs/DWIs, multiple moving violations, reckless driving, or driving while license suspended or revoked. The certification proves to the DMV that the driver maintains the minimum required liability insurance coverage. Without FR44 insurance, a driver risks license suspension or revocation, impacting their ability to drive legally and potentially affecting employment and daily life. This makes understanding and securing FR44 coverage a critical need for those facing this situation.

Exploring the Key Aspects of FR44 Insurance
1. Definition and Core Concepts:
FR44 insurance is a state-mandated requirement, not an insurance policy type itself. It's a certificate filed with the DMV proving that a driver maintains a minimum level of liability insurance as mandated by their state. The "FR44" designation varies by state; for example, in some states, it's referred to as SR-22. The core purpose is to protect the public from uninsured drivers who have demonstrated a history of risky driving behavior. The required coverage limits are usually higher than standard minimum liability, reflecting the increased risk associated with these drivers.

3. Challenges and Solutions:
The primary challenges of FR44 insurance are its high cost and limited availability. Insurance companies view these drivers as high-risk, leading to significantly higher premiums than standard insurance. Finding a provider willing to offer FR44 coverage can be difficult, as many companies avoid high-risk clients. Solutions involve:
- Shopping around: Contact multiple insurance companies to compare quotes.
- Improving driving record: Defensive driving courses can reduce premiums over time.
- Maintaining continuous coverage: Lapses in coverage can further increase premiums.
- Considering state-specific programs: Some states offer programs to assist high-risk drivers.

Exploring the Connection Between Driving Record and FR44 Insurance
The relationship between a driver's record and FR44 insurance is paramount. A poor driving record directly impacts the availability and cost of FR44 coverage. The more serious the violations, the higher the risk assessment, and the more expensive (or difficult to obtain) the insurance will be.
Key Factors to Consider:
- Roles and Real-World Examples: A driver with multiple DUI convictions will likely face significantly higher premiums and stricter requirements than someone with a single speeding ticket. The severity and frequency of violations directly influence the insurance cost.
- Risks and Mitigations: Failing to maintain FR44 insurance can lead to license suspension or revocation, resulting in severe consequences. Mitigating this risk involves diligent payment of premiums and timely renewal of the certificate.
- Impact and Implications: The long-term impact of a poor driving record can extend beyond the initial FR44 insurance requirement, affecting future insurance rates even after the period of mandatory coverage is over.

FAQ Section: Answering Common Questions About FR44 Insurance
- What is FR44 insurance? FR44 (or SR-22) is a certificate of insurance filed with the DMV to prove minimum liability coverage is maintained for high-risk drivers.
- How long do I need FR44 insurance? The duration varies by state and the severity of the driving violation; it can range from one to several years.
- How much does FR44 insurance cost? Costs are significantly higher than standard insurance and vary widely based on the driver's record, location, and the chosen insurer.
- Where can I find FR44 insurance? Not all insurance companies offer this coverage; you need to contact multiple providers to find one that will insure you.
- What happens if I let my FR44 insurance lapse? This can lead to license suspension or revocation.
